Transaction 95d262a93c18547393b80fba2cb5b62d6542e7426343b8da4a0bbdf2edb1e540

1 Input
2 Outputs
  • 95d262a93c18547393b80fba2cb5b62d6542e7426343b8da4a0bbdf2edb1e540:0
  • value  19293013844
    address  3Kwf1zjVA7yMkNW6tZYEjT3NXSpYWBMDC2
  • 95d262a93c18547393b80fba2cb5b62d6542e7426343b8da4a0bbdf2edb1e540:1
  • value  46500
    address  39oS9THNqLr3M5tnZni2RkUZfXoCfbsUZ2